SY-400
The Shenying (SY; Chinese: 神鹰; pinyin: Shényīng; lit. 'Divine Eagle') is a family of precision-guided multiple rocket launcher systems (MLRS) and short-range tactical ballistic missile (SRBM) systems developed by the China Aerospace Science and Industry Corporation (CASIC).
Designed primarily for export, the modular system bridges the tactical gap between conventional heavy artillery rockets and theater-level ballistic missiles.[1]

History and development
[edit]In the 1980s, the People's Liberation Army Ground Force (PLAGF) sought to acquire a long-range multiple rocket launch capability. Four Chinese defense enterprises competed for the contract:
- AR-1: Developed by Changchun subsidery of the China North Industries Group Corporation (Norinco).
- A-100: Developed by China Academy of Launch Vehicle Technology (CALT), a subsidery of the China Aerospace Science and Technology Corporation (CASC).
- WS-1: Developed by Sichuan 7th Academy, a subsidery of the China Aerospace Science and Technology Corporation (CASC).
- WM-80: Developed by the Qiqihar subsidery of the China North Industries Group Corporation (Norinco).
The PLAGF ultimately selected the AR-1 platform, adopting it into service as the PHL-03. Losing competitors subsequently adapted their designs for the international arms market.
CASIC did not participate in the original 1980s evaluation due to scheduling constraints. However, in 2008, CASIC unveiled its own proprietary MLRS/SRBM design—the SY-400—at the 7th Airshow China in Zhuhai. Developed from the earlier B-611 tactical missile, the SY-400 incorporated a 400 mm caliber rocket airframe with vertical launch canisters and flexible payload configurations.
At the 2014 Zhuhai Airshow, CASIC introduced the SY-300, a lighter 300 mm variant intended as a lower-cost alternative.[2]
Design and Features
[edit]Launcher and Mobility
[edit]The standard SY-400 platform is mounted on an 8×8 heavy Transporter Erector Launcher (TEL) all-terrain chassis. Unlike traditional horizontally-fired MLRS platforms, the SY-400 launches its rockets vertically from individual, sealed storage-and-launch containers, reducing setup times and protecting munitions from environmental exposure.
Guidance and Precision
[edit]The standard SY-400 rocket utilizes a hybrid navigation suite combining Inertial Navigation Systems (INS) with satellite positioning (GPS or BeiDou).
- Guidence Correction: Control is maintained via four thrust-vectoring control (TVC) thrusters at the nose and tail fins.
- Accuracy: Yields a Circular Error Probable (CEP) of approximately 30–50 meters when using civilian satellite signals, with higher precision achievable using military-grade positioning channels.
Modular Payload System
[edit]The launcher system features a flexible fire-control and modular canister arrangement:[3]
- 8 × 400 mm SY-400 guided rockets, OR
- 2 × BP-12A short-range tactical ballistic missiles, OR
- 12 × 300 mm SY-300 rockets, OR
- A mixed combination (e.g., 4 × SY-400 rockets alongside 1 × BP-12A missile) on a single TEL chassis.
Variants
[edit]| Variant | Caliber | Max range | Guidance | Warhead options | Notes |
|---|---|---|---|---|---|
| SY-400 | 400 mm | 180–200 km | INS + Satellite (GPS/BeiDou) + TVC | HE, Cluster, Penetration (~200 kg) | Primary production variant. |
| BP-12A | ~600 mm | 280–400 km | INS + Satellite | HE / Blast-Fragmentation (~480 kg) | Tactical ballistic missile module sharing the TEL. |
| SY-300 | 300 mm | 130 km | INS + Satellite (optional unguided) | HE, Fragmentation | Cost-reduced 300 mm variant utilizing aerodynamic control fins. |
SY-300
[edit]Following the internal reorganization of CASIC's 4th and 9th Academies, engineers developed the SY-300 to address export clients seeking a less expensive alternative to the 400 mm system. The SY-300 replaces the nose-mounted thruster rockets of the SY-400 with four conventional control fins and offers a detachable guidance section that converts the system into a lower-cost unguided rocket.[4][5][6]
Specifications (SY-400 Rocket)
[edit]- Type: Guided multiple rocket launcher / Tactical ballistic missile
- Origin: China[7]
- Manufacturer: China Aerospace Science and Industry Corporation (CASIC)
- Caliber: 400 mm (15.7 in)[8]
- Length: ~6.2 m
- Launch Weight: ~1,800 kg
- Operational Range: 150–200 km
- Speed: Up to Mach 5
- Guidence: GPS/BeiDou + INS
- Accuracy: ≤ 30 m
- Chassis: 8×8 heavy wheeled vehicle
Operators
[edit]Current Operators
[edit]
Qatar: Received an undisclosed number of SY-400 / BP-12A systems, first publicly displayed during the Qatar National Day parade in December 2017.
